Søren Damsholt is a Medical Doctor and Ph.D. student at Aarhus University, currently involved in the ChiFT project, which is a clinical multicenter double-blinded placebo-controlled randomized study. This research investigates the effects of fecal microbiota transplantation (FMT) in patients suffering from decompensated liver cirrhosis. His main contributions encompass inclusion, data collection, and analysis of the microbiome in cirrhotic patients. Damsholt's expertise lies in hepatology, cirrhosis, microbiome studies, and fecal microbiota transplantation. He has a keen focus on the clinical implications of FMT for liver disease and actively participates in research activities within these areas.
